Transaction 17cd57ba1e13842c96733030fa0b90903e977d02f033049405a264a23a8204fc
1 Input
1 Output
-
17cd57ba1e13842c96733030fa0b90903e977d02f033049405a264a23a8204fc:0
- value
- 30478334
- script pubkey
- OP_0 OP_PUSHBYTES_20 033364268b17761ac73a242f2ee897ca76de2dcc
- address
- ltc1qqvekgf5tzamp43e6yshja6yhefmdutwvnynl0h